US Celebrity Apprentice 2009 is certainly moving into its stride now, this week the teams create advertising for another big brand, while one of our celebs is fired. The fun begins when one of the celebrities stages a walkout, but how did it play out.
The Guardian explains that this week’s task was to create a four-page advertorial spread for Sports Illustrated magazine, and the ad is for a deodorant company. All of the celebrities get to have a chat with David Lee, an up-and-coming basketball player.
Melissa is the star, who is fired, and it is not that long before Rivers senior starts screaming and she decides that she has had enough and walks out. Both Melissa and Joan are seen getting in to a lift at the end of the show.
